#269584 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#269584 is composed of 14.9% red, 58.4%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.4%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 170.8 degrees, a saturation of 59.4% and a lightness of 36.7%. #269584 color hex could be obtained by blending #4cffff with #002b09.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020807 is the darkest color, while #f8fdfc is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#586361 is the less saturated color, while #02b99d is the most saturated one.
